The Life of DD Blanchard

DD Blanchard, born Clauddine Pitre, had a life full with complexities and controversies. She was most known as the dedicated mother of Gypsy Rose Blanchard, a kid who was thought to have a variety of serious health difficulties. Dee Dee portrayed herself as a compassionate and unselfish mother who was concerned about the well-being of her chronically sick kid. Photos from this time period show Dee Dee and Gypsy at a variety of medical visits, charity activities, and public appearances, with Dee Dee frequently smiling and Gypsy appearing fragile and unwell.

These photos were part of a well-planned facade. Dee Dee had been making up Gypsy’s illnesses, a condition known as Munchausen syndrome via proxy. This psychological disorder develops when a caregiver exaggerates or fabricates medical problems in someone they care for in order to elicit attention and sympathy. Photos showing Gypsy in a wheelchair, with a feeding tube, or surrounded by medical equipment highlight the degree of Dee Dee’s lie.

The Deception Unveiled

The truth about Dee Dee and Gypsy’s connection emerged in 2015, when Dee Dee was discovered slain in her home. Gypsy, who had previously been represented as gravely crippled and intellectually challenged, was shown to be physically healthy and mentally capable. Gypsy had arranged with her internet lover, Nicholas Godejohn, to murder Dee Dee in a desperate attempt to escape.

Crime scene images from the Blanchard house give a chilling glimpse into Dee Dee’s last days. The photos, which have been extensively disseminated online, depict the aftermath of the horrible murder. Bloodstains, toppled furniture, and other evidence of a violent altercation are visible. The photos also show the home’s uncanny normality, complete with medical equipment and personal possessions, in stark contrast to the tragedy of the murder.

DD Blanchard Photos, both in life and after death, have had a significant influence on the popular view of the case. In real life, the visuals of Dee Dee and Gypsy helped to emphasize the story of a loving mother caring for her ailing kid. In death, the murder scene images destroyed this façade, exposing the horrible truth of their connection.

These images have also played an important part in the media coverage of the case. Documentaries such as HBO’s “Mommy Dead and Dearest” and the Hulu series “The Act” have utilized similar pictures to highlight stories and elicit emotional reactions from viewers. These graphics effectively show the extreme difference between Dee Dee and Gypsy’s public personas and their private lives.

Ethical Considerations

The broad circulation of images relating to the Blanchard case poses serious ethical concerns. On the one hand, these photos are an important part of the historical record, giving visual proof of Gypsy’s abuse and Dee Dee’s horrific death. However, the graphic nature of the crime scene images, as well as the possibility of their abuse or exploitation, raises concerns.

Journalists, filmmakers, and other material creators must exercise caution in these ethical quandaries. The goal should be to inform and educate the public while respecting the dignity of people involved. This balance is not always simple to achieve, but it is essential for ethical storytelling.

In the years following Dee Dee’s death, Gypsy has become an advocate for victims of Munchausen syndrome via proxy and other types of abuse. She has spoken up about her experiences and emphasized the significance of identifying and treating these challenges.
